
Thomas Miller Risk Management (Isle of Man) Limited has appointed Ross Dennett as a director.
Mr Dennett is a native of Zimbabwe and has been involved in the international corporate insurance and risk management sector for 18 years.
He has worked in the Isle of Man since 2000, with responsibilities including management of the National Grid captive.
The company says the appointment is intended to strengthen its captive insurance team in the Isle of Man.
